Special feature: The script switch allows the player to switch between the vintage "Script Logo" or the more modern and aggressive "Block Logo" phaser sound. This device has found its way into many of Eddie Van Halen's recordings, adding a shimmery velocity to lead passages or a more dramatic swoosh to muted strumming. The MXR Phase 90 gives a wooshing, swirling sound with a variable speed control that sounds as if the frequencies of the guitar are fading in and out.
